Ring in-line desuperheater
Consists of: radial injection body + separate control valve.
Designed for stable flows and pressures and medium-low pressure services in diameters up to 4”.
Also for applications where minimal desuperheated water flow is required.
Separate desuperheater with fixed nozzles
Consists of injection loop with fixed nozzles + separate control valve.
Designed for stable flows and pressures and medium-low pressure services in line diameters starting at 6”.
Integrated desuperheater with variable nozzles
Consists of: integrating self-regulating desuperheater comprised of an injection jet with variable nozzles, actuator and positioner.
Water flow regulation is carried out by the desuperheater itself, processing the signal from a standard control loop. Does not require separate control valve.
Designed for variable steam flows with cases of low water speed and/or flow, optimal desuperheating in the entire range. HIGH RANGEABILITY.
The integrated desuperheater combines precision in the amount of water to be injected, through progressive nozzle opening, with availability of constant water pressure in the entire range, for appropriate atomisation.
Steam-assisted desuperheaters
Also called motive steam or jet-assisted.
Consists of: assist water and steam injection jet via a dual nozzle + separate control valve.
